What Products Does DreamHost Offer?
As their offering is not limited to shared hosting plans, let’s examine what other services you can get with DreamHost.

Alongside hosting bundles, you can get domain at DreamHost. Choose from over 400 TLDs (like.com,. org,. net) or more exotic extensions (like.club or.guru). Nation specific TLDs such as.es,. fr,. co.uk or.de are also readily available. A.com domain name is $ 15.99 at renewal.

DreamHost’s shared hosting will offer you a lot for your money, they cost $ 3.95 a month for the 1-site plan or $ 9.95 for the Limitless tier– uncomplicated pricing. This kind of hosting is excellent to start, but if your job grows a lot (e.g. more than 200,000 visitors a month), you’ll require to update.

You can picture a Virtual Private Server (VPS) as a shared hosting server that has actually been divided into smaller servers. This means that you can configure it to your needs. For that reason, your site will be hosted separately from other customers’– the resources aren’t shared either. VPS hosting strategies at DreamHost start at $ 13.75 a month and can go all the way as much as $110 a month. Dreamhost Slow Server Response

However, if your website gets so huge that you require your own server, that’s when you need to consider getting a dedicated account– beware, these are a bit more expensive. Dedicated hosting at DreamHost starts at $169 each month.

That’s not all, DreamHost likewise uses cloud hosting. Picture this as a series of interconnected servers that host your site. This option is ideal for those anticipating peaks of traffic as more resources (e.g. RAM and CPU) can be added as you require them. Figuring out how much will you pay it’s difficult as the price depends on the resources (e.g. RAM or storage) that you require.

On top of all that, they also use WordPress hosting strategies– they have special WordPress plans for their shared and VPS hosting. If you ‘d like automatic updates, staging areas and devoted WordPress assistance, you can opt-in for a Managed WordPress account. Shared WordPress hosting starts at $3.95 a month, VPS at $10 and Handled WordPress at $19.95.

Nevertheless, if you do not want any technical trouble and simply want to easily release an easy website, they use a site builder too. It seems very inexpensive (starts at $4.95), however in all sincerity, I have not evaluated it so I would not know if it’s any excellent.

Does DreamHost utilize cPanel?

No, DreamHost does not make use of cPanel. Instead, they have actually built their own custom-made control board that has all the monitoring features you’ll find in cPanel.

You can easily do MySQL database monitoring, change PHP versions, accessibility 1-click installers for WordPress, handle SSH & FTP accessibility, as well as more. Dreamhost Slow Server Response.

Where are DreamHost servers located?

DreamHost servers are located in the United States. They have data centers in Ashburn Virginia and Hillsboro Oregon. DreamHost headquarter is located in Brea, The golden state.
